For fans and newcomers to "Outlander," the best introduction to Jamie and Claire Fraser isn’t found in the series' very first episode. Instead, deeper into the series, there are episodes that capture the essence of their relationship more profoundly and engagingly.
“The Wedding” – A Turning Point
Season 1, Episode 7, titled “The Wedding,” stands out as a pivotal episode. It not only marks Jamie and Claire’s official union but also showcases the development of their deep emotional and physical connection.
This episode provides viewers with a heartfelt look at their burgeoning relationship, setting the stage for their enduring love story.
“The Reckoning” – Growth Through Conflict
Another excellent episode for understanding Jamie and Claire's dynamic is Season 1, Episode 9, “The Reckoning.” This episode highlights the complexities and challenges in their marriage, portraying their struggles and ultimate growth as a couple.
It's an essential chapter for appreciating the depth of their bond.
Dramatic Moments in Later Seasons
Episodes like “Dragonfly in Amber” (Season 2, Episode 13) and “Of Lost Things” (Season 3, Episode 4) also serve as significant introductions to the couple. These episodes offer a mix of romance, drama, and historical intrigue, capturing the essence of Jamie and Claire’s relationship through different stages of their lives.
